Bring the Harry Potter universe to Minecraft with this mod!

Note: Many features are currently missing from the game. They will all be fixed as soon as possible...


Let's start by crafting a basic wand... Making a first-level wand is quite easy; you just need to find 4 Diamonds, 2 Lapis Lazuli, and 1 Obsidian. Once you have these materials, you can create a Wand Core.

description_5f892e42-ac6b-4e93-9065-aa39b8f6adda.png

After that, you can obtain your wand by combining a type of wood with the wand core, as shown in the picture.

Learning Spells:

The mechanics of learning magic are quite simple; we offer you some books... these are the types of books you can use for research... The Simple Magic Atlas can be obtained from level 2 Librarian Villagers (remember, this is based on chance). More advanced books with authors can appear at level 4.

There are currently 5 different books in the game;

The first is the Atlas of Basic Spells, where you will learn simpler level spells. Basic level spells include: Revelio, Leviosa, Accio, Depulso, Glacius, and Incendio. Remember that you unlock all of these with specific items and level requirements. (Note: Cast spells on living beings to level up.)

Our second book is titled "Flitwick Spells Research Notes"... These are some lecture notes left for you by Professor Flitwick from Hogwarts. In these notes you will find: Alowhomora, Reparo, Caterwauling, Protego Maxima, Piertotum Locomotor, Patronus.

Our third book is titled "McGonell's Transfiguration Guide"...
These are guides left to you by McGonanell... in this guide you will learn Transfiguration spells.

Our fourth book is titled "Moody's Survival Guide"...
Here, Moody gives you knowledge of essentially stealth and neutralization spells...

Our fifth book is titled "Sprout's Greenhouse Records"...
This book teaches you Herbology Spells (not yet completed, content will be increased as soon as possible)


Mechanical Knowledge:

The game has several techniques, the first of which is:

Basic Cast Spell: Assigned to the "R" key by default, you can cast a Basic Cast Spell while your wand is in your hand.
Edit Spell Wheel: Assigned to the "J" key by default, it is used to edit the screen where you will make selections before applying spells.
Spell Wheel: Assigned to the "G" key by default, it is used to open the Spell Selection Wheel while you have your wand in your hand (the selected spell is applied with a Right Click).

Quick Switching Between Slots: The first 4 slots are reserved for quick access. You can quickly switch between Slot 1, Slot 2, Slot 3 and Slot 4 using the numlock keys.


Hogwarts Team Mechanics


If you type "/team-hogwarts", a menu will open (this menu is experimental and still under development). There you can select 4 enemy factions, for example, Monsters, Neutral Creatures, Harmless Creatures, and Players. Your actions will be shaped according to which faction you choose (you can also specify only one target player). In addition, there are mechanics that allow you to control actions such as "Follow," etc. The logic is as follows:

The factions you choose will:

Be targeted and damaged by the Protego Maxima spell,
Be perceived as dangerous by Caterwauling and trigger an alarm,

And finally, become a natural enemy faction for the stone statues animated by the Piertotum Locomotor spell.

Spell List & Descriptions


General Spells

  • Accio: Pulls items and entities directly toward you.

  • Alohomora: Unlocks and opens any type of door.

  • Apparition: Teleports you safely to a designated safe zone when cast normally. If cast while sneaking, it teleports you directly to your target location.

  • Arresto Momentum: Freezes the target mid-air, halting their movement temporarily.

  • Basic Transfiguration: A foundational spell. Currently has no functional effect (under development).

  • Bombarda: Triggers a powerful explosion at the target location.

  • Chameleon Spell: Grants the caster a temporary invisibility effect to blend into the surroundings.

  • Caterwauling Charm: Marks a specific area. If an enemy enters this zone, a loud alarm bell rings. (Note: Enemies are determined via the team-hogwarts command).

  • Depulso: Powerfully repels and pushes away items and targets.

  • Episkey: Heals your target when cast normally. If cast while sneaking, it heals you instead.

  • Item Transfiguration: Customizes and alters the appearance/form of vanilla game items.

  • Expelliarmus: Forces the target to disarm, dropping whatever item they are currently holding.

  • Finite Incantatem: Removes active magical effects. Clears effects from the target when cast normally, or from yourself if cast while sneaking.

  • Glacius: Freezes water into ice and inflicts a freezing effect on entities.

  • Protego Maxima: Generates a protective barrier zone. All spells cast within this area are blocked. Additionally, any enemy attempting to enter the zone receives a lethal Wither effect. (Note: Enemies are determined via the team-hogwarts command).

  • Reparo: Fixes the tool you are currently holding in your off-hand. Only works on tools and equipment.

  • Revelio: Highlights the targeted entity, making them glow through walls.

  • Revelio Maxima: Reveals all entities within a large radius by applying a glowing effect to them.

  • Vulnera Sanentur: Deeply heals wounds. Cast normally to heal a target, or sneak while casting to heal yourself.

Herbology Spells

  • Herbifors: Instantly applies a bone meal growth effect to crops and plants.

  • Herbivicus: Traps a target entity inside a basic, restrictive plant trap.

  • Advanced Herbivicus: Traps a target entity inside a mid-tier, stronger plant trap with longer duration.

Advanced & Transfiguration Magic

  • Obsidian Transfiguration: Mystically liquefies solid Obsidian blocks back into flowing Lava.

  • Petrificus Totalus: Completely binds the target, severely restricting their movement.

  • Piertotum Locomotor: Animates nearby stone statues to fight for you. (Note: Animated statues are controlled and allied via the team-hogwarts command).

  • Age Manipulation: Modifies the age and growth stage of targeted entities (e.g., turning adults into babies or vice versa).

  • Form Transfiguration: Alters the variant of specific mobs (e.g., transforming a regular Zombie into a Drowned).

  • Advanced Form Transfiguration: High-tier transfiguration that turns blocks into living creatures. For example: turns leaves into parrots, bone blocks into wolves, emerald blocks into villagers, or wool into sheep.
